Amibroker Data Feeder Options: A Comparison
Choosing the right market source for Amibroker can significantly affect your trading . Several choices exist, each with their own benefits and limitations. Let's consider a few popular options. One approach is using external platforms, like TickData , which often offer seamless real-time feeds but typically necessitate a payment. Alternatively, you could utilize a self-built script, granting full control but demanding considerable programming expertise . Finally, some users choose for accessible data channels, although they may be missing consistency and responsiveness.
- Third-Party Services: Easy , but expensive .
- Custom Scripts: Maximum control, but difficult .
- Free Data Sources: Available , but inconsistent.
Setting Up Your Amibroker Data Feed Successfully
Ensuring a reliable data feed for your Amibroker analysis is vital to precise charting and trading . To start the setup, first confirm your data provider’s instructions – they often offer specific connection details. Next, within Amibroker, navigate to the “Data Source” and select “ Create Connection.” Choose the suitable data type , such as CSV or a direct link. You'll often need to input the server address, copyright, and password – double-checking these is imperative . After building the connection, run a test to validate that data is flowing correctly. Finally, schedule regular data updates to keep your charts timely and indicative of the latest market activity.
Troubleshooting Common Amibroker Data Feed Issues
Experiencing issues with your AFL 's data feed ? It’s a typical occurrence for users. Often, these glitches stem from a few simple causes. Verify your data provider's credentials – double-check the username, password, and connection details. A brief network disruption can also prevent data download ; test your online connection.
